The Hoggard Vikings will venture away from home to face off against the White Oak Vikings at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Hoggard is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 4.4 goals per game this season.
Hoggard will roll into the contest after a wild two-game stretch: they only put up one goal two weeks ago, then bounced right back against D.H. Conley on Thursday. Hoggard never let D.H. Conley onto the board and left with a 9-0 win. Hoggard might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won four matchups by three goals or more this season.
Their offense was hitting D.H. Conley from everywhere, as six different players booted in a goal.
Clark Beery led that balanced group of strikers and accounted for four goals all by himself.
Meanwhile, White Oak didn't have quite enough to beat New Bern on Tuesday and fell 3-2.
Hoggard's victory bumped their record up to 4-1. As for White Oak, their defeat dropped their record down to 2-5-3.
Hoggard took their win against White Oak in their previous meeting back in August of 2018 by a conclusive 6-0. Does Hoggard have another victory up their sleeve, or will White Oak tur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
